
شبیهسازهای شبکه ابزارهایی پیشرفتهاند که امکان بازسازی و تحلیل رفتار شبکههای واقعی را در محیطهای مجازی فراهم میکنند. این فناوریها، بهویژه در دستگاههای اندرویدی، به کاربران اجازه میدهند بدون نیاز به تجهیزات گرانقیمت، شبکههای پیچیده را طراحی، آزمایش و بهینهسازی کنند.
در عصری که فناوریهای 5G و اینترنت اشیا (IoT) به سرعت در حال گسترش هستند، این ابزارها نقشی کلیدی در آموزش، توسعه و مدیریت شبکه ایفا میکنند. مقاله حاضر به بررسی دقیق و جامع بهترین شبیهسازهای شبکه برای اندروید میپردازد و اطلاعات کاربردی و دقیقی برای کاربران در سطوح مختلف ارائه میدهد.
سناریوی کاربردی: طراحی شبکه برای یک محیط تجاری
تصور کنید مدیر یک کافیشاپ هستید که مشتریان از Wi-Fi برای فعالیتهای آنلاین مانند پخش ویدیو یا ثبت سفارش آنلاین استفاده میکنند و دستگاههای IoT نظیر دوربینهای امنیتی فعالاند. با استفاده از یک شبیهساز شبکه روی دستگاه اندرویدی، میتوان شبکهای مجازی طراحی کرد که شامل یک روتر مرکزی و دستگاههای متصل باشد.
با شبیهسازی ترافیک، مانند پخش همزمان ویدیو توسط ۲۰ مشتری، میتوان نقاط ضعف شبکه، مانند کمبود پهنای باند در فرکانس ۲.۴ گیگاهرتز، را شناسایی کرد. تغییر به فرکانس ۵ گیگاهرتز میتواند این مشکل را حل کند. گزارشهای کاربران در پلتفرمهای معتبر نشان میدهد که این روش مشکلات واقعی شبکه را با دقت بالا برطرف کرده است.
مقدمهای بر شبیهسازهای شبکه
شبیهسازهای شبکه نرمافزارهایی هستند که با بهرهگیری از مدلهای ریاضی و الگوریتمهای محاسباتی، رفتار شبکههای واقعی را بازسازی میکنند. این ابزارها امکان تحلیل پروتکلها، ارزیابی عملکرد و شناسایی مشکلات شبکه را بدون نیاز به زیرساختهای فیزیکی فراهم میکنند.
مزایای استفاده از شبیهسازهای شبکه در اندروید
- دسترسیپذیری: اجرا روی دستگاههای قابلحمل بدون نیاز به سختافزارهای تخصصی.
- آموزش مؤثر: بیش از ۶۰ درصد دانشجویان رشتههای شبکه از ابزارهای موبایلی برای تمرین عملی استفاده میکنند.
- هزینه پایین: اکثر اپلیکیشنها رایگان یا مقرونبهصرفهاند.
- انعطافپذیری: مناسب برای سناریوهای متنوع، از شبکههای خانگی تا پروژههای تحقیقاتی پیشرفته.
این ابزارها امکان شبیهسازی پروتکلهایی نظیر TCP/IP یا شبکههای بیسیم را فراهم کرده و یادگیری را از حالت نظری به عملی تبدیل میکنند.
معرفی بهترین شبیهسازهای شبکه برای اندروید
در این بخش، اپلیکیشنهای برتر شبیهسازی شبکه برای اندروید معرفی میشوند. انتخابها بر اساس عملکرد، نظرات کاربران و کاربردهای عملی در سال ۲۰۲۵ انجام شده است.
Network Utilities: ابزار جامع برای تحلیل شبکه

- هدف: ارائه مجموعهای از ابزارهای عیبیابی و مانیتورینگ.
- کاربرد: مناسب برای بررسی شبکههای خانگی و تست سرورها.
- ویژگیها:
- اسکن شبکههای Wi-Fi برای شناسایی دستگاههای متصل.
- ابزارهای پینگ و traceroute برای تحلیل تأخیر.
- مانیتورینگ لحظهای ترافیک شبکه.
- مثال کاربردی: شناسایی گلوگاههای شبکه در یک محیط کاری با بررسی پینگ و ترافیک.
- دانلود: گوگل پلی.
- مشخصات: حجم ۸ مگابایت، سازگار با اندروید ۵ و بالاتر.
Fing: راهکار امنیتی برای شبکههای خانگی

- هدف: اسکن و نظارت بر شبکه با تمرکز بر امنیت.
- کاربرد: ایدهآل برای کاربران خانگی و مدیران شبکههای کوچک.
- ویژگیها:
- نقشهبرداری سریع شبکه و شناسایی دستگاهها.
- هشدار برای اتصال دستگاههای غیرمجاز.
- تست سرعت و پهنای باند.
- مثال کاربردی: تشخیص دستگاه ناشناس در شبکه یک کافیشاپ و جلوگیری از دسترسی غیرمجاز.
- دانلود: گوگل پلی.
- مشخصات: حجم ۱۵ مگابایت، مناسب اندروید ۶ و بالاتر.
GNS3 Mobile: شبیهسازی پیشرفته برای حرفهایها

- هدف: شبیهسازی شبکههای پیچیده با پشتیبانی از تجهیزات واقعی.
- کاربرد: مناسب برای مهندسان شبکه و دانشجویان دورههای پیشرفته مانند CCNP.
- ویژگیها:
- پشتیبانی از پروتکلهای OSPF، BGP و SDN.
- امکان اتصال به سرورهای GNS3 دسکتاپ.
- طراحی توپولوژی با رابط کاربری لمسی.
- مثال کاربردی: شبیهسازی یک شبکه SD-WAN برای کاهش ۳۰ درصدی تأخیر.
- دانلود: از سایت رسمی GNS3 (نیاز به ثبتنام).
- مشخصات: حجم ۴۵ مگابایت، سازگار با اندروید ۷ و بالاتر.
IP Tools: مجموعه ابزارهای شبکهای پیشرفته

- هدف: ارائه ابزارهای جامع برای تست و شبیهسازی شبکه.
- کاربرد: مناسب برای کاربران متوسط و حرفهای که نیاز به تحلیل عمیق دارند.
- ویژگیها:
- اسکن پورت و DNS lookup برای بررسی اتصالات.
- شبیهسازی پینگ و traceroute با گرافهای بصری.
- مانیتورینگ Wi-Fi و تشخیص تداخلها.
- مثال کاربردی: تست اتصال سرورهای ابری در یک پروژه توسعه و شناسایی نقاط ضعف.
- دانلود: گوگل پلی.
- مشخصات: حجم ۱۰ مگابایت، مناسب اندروید ۵ و بالاتر.
Network Analyzer Pro: تحلیلگر حرفهای شبکه

- هدف: تحلیل و شبیهسازی ترافیک شبکه با تمرکز بر دقت.
- کاربرد: ایدهآل برای توسعهدهندگان و مدیران IT.
- ویژگیها:
- نمایش گرافهای ترافیک و سرعت واقعیزمان.
- ابزارهای اسکن دستگاه و پروتکلهای TCP/UDP.
- شبیهسازی حملات ساده برای تست امنیت.
- مثال کاربردی: نظارت بر ترافیک یک شبکه سازمانی و بهینهسازی پهنای باند.
- دانلود: گوگل پلی.
- مشخصات: حجم ۱۲ مگابایت، سازگار با اندروید ۶ و بالاتر.
مقایسه ویژگیهای کلیدی
جدول زیر مقایسهای دقیق از اپلیکیشنهای معرفیشده ارائه میدهد:
| اپلیکیشن | تمرکز اصلی | ویژگیهای کلیدی | مناسب برای | رتبه کاربران (از ۵) | حجم (MB) |
|---|---|---|---|---|---|
| Network Utilities | تست و مانیتورینگ | پینگ، traceroute، مانیتورینگ ترافیک | همه سطوح | ۴.۵ | ۸ |
| Fing | اسکن امنیتی | نقشه شبکه، هشدار امنیتی | خانگی/آموزش | ۴.۶ | ۱۵ |
| GNS3 Mobile | شبیهسازی پیشرفته | پروتکلهای واقعی، اتصال به دسکتاپ | حرفهای/آموزش | ۴.۴ | ۴۵ |
| IP Tools | ابزارهای پیشرفته | اسکن پورت، DNS، گرافهای بصری | متوسط/حرفهای | ۴.۵ | ۱۰ |
| Network Analyzer Pro | تحلیل ترافیک | گرافهای سرعت، تست پروتکلها | توسعهدهندگان | ۴.۳ | ۱۲ |
این جدول بر اساس دادههای ۲۰۲۵ و بازخوردهای کاربران در منابع معتبر تهیه شده است.
دادهها و آمارهای مرتبط
شبیهسازهای شبکه تأثیر قابلتوجهی در آموزش و صنعت داشتهاند:
- آموزش: حدود ۶۰ درصد دانشجویان شبکه از اپلیکیشنهای موبایلی برای تمرین عملی استفاده میکنند.
- صنعت: ابزارهایی مانند GNS3 زمان تست و پیادهسازی شبکه را تا ۴۰ درصد کاهش دادهاند.
- روند رو به رشد: استفاده از شبیهسازهای موبایلی در سال ۲۰۲۵ نسبت به سال قبل ۲۵ درصد افزایش یافته است.
راهنمای کاربردی برای استفاده از شبیهسازهای شبکه
به جای بخش پرسشهای متداول، در این بخش راهنمایی عملی برای استفاده مؤثر از شبیهسازهای شبکه ارائه میشود تا کاربران بتوانند بهترین نتیجه را از این ابزارها کسب کنند.
بهینهسازی عملکرد دستگاه
- مدیریت منابع: شبیهسازها را در حالت صرفهجویی باتری اجرا کنید تا مصرف انرژی کاهش یابد. این کار بهویژه در شبیهسازیهای سنگین مانند GNS3 Mobile مفید است.
- استفاده از فضای ابری: برخی اپلیکیشنها مانند GNS3 Mobile امکان اتصال به سرورهای ابری را دارند که بار پردازشی را از دستگاه کاهش میدهد.
طراحی سناریوهای پیشرفته
- شروع با سناریوهای ساده: برای مبتدیان، با ابزارهایی مانند Network Utilities شروع کنید و شبکههای کوچک مانند یک LAN خانگی را شبیهسازی کنید.
- استفاده از مستندات: برای اپلیکیشنهای پیچیده مانند IP Tools، مستندات موجود در گوگل پلی را مطالعه کنید تا سناریوهای پیشرفته طراحی کنید.
- شبیهسازی واقعی: از دادههای واقعی (مانند لاگهای ترافیک شبکه) برای شبیهسازی شرایط واقعی استفاده کنید.
افزایش امنیت شبکه
- تشخیص نفوذ: با Fing، دستگاههای غیرمجاز را شناسایی کنید و تنظیمات امنیتی روتر را بهبود دهید.
- تست حملات سایبری: ابزارهایی مانند Network Analyzer Pro امکان شبیهسازی حملات مانند DDoS را فراهم میکنند تا نقاط ضعف شبکه شناسایی شوند.
ادغام با ابزارهای دیگر
- اتصال به دسکتاپ: از ADB برای اتصال اپلیکیشنها به سیستمهای دسکتاپ استفاده کنید و پروژههای بزرگتر را مدیریت کنید.
- ادغام با VPN: برای شبیهسازی شبکههای امن، از ابزارهای VPN مانند MahsaNG استفاده کنید که کاربران در منابع معتبر از موفقیت آن گزارش دادهاند.
حقایق کمتر شناختهشده
- تاریخچه: اولین شبیهساز شبکه در دهه ۱۹۷۰ برای شبکه ARPANET توسعه یافت.
- هوش مصنوعی: در سال ۲۰۲۵، بیش از ۵۰ درصد شبیهسازهای شبکه از الگوریتمهای هوش مصنوعی برای پیشبینی رفتار ترافیک استفاده میکنند.
- کاربرد امنیتی: ابزارهایی مانند EVE-NG امکان شبیهسازی حملات سایبری را بدون ریسک واقعی فراهم میکنند، که برای آموزش امنیت سایبری بسیار مفید است.
نتیجهگیری
شبیهسازهای شبکه برای اندروید ابزارهایی قدرتمند و در دسترس هستند که امکان طراحی، آزمایش و بهینهسازی شبکهها را برای کاربران در سطوح مختلف فراهم میکنند. از Network Utilities برای عیبیابی سریع تا Network Analyzer Pro برای تحلیل عمیق، این اپلیکیشنها راهحلهایی جامع ارائه میدهند.
با بهکارگیری نکات کاربردی ارائهشده، کاربران میتوانند شبکههایی کارآمدتر و ایمنتر طراحی کنند. پیشنهاد میشود برای شروع، اپلیکیشن Network Utilities را از گوگل پلی دانلود کنید و تجربه عملی خود را آغاز کنید. برای دریافت اطلاعات بیشتر یا اشتراکگذاری تجربیات، در بخش نظرات مشارکت کنید.






